Menya Muso is opening in Belltown, Seattle
A new full-service Japanese ramen and tsukemen restaurant opening in Belltown.

It's a Belltown branch of Menya Muso, the tsukemen and ramen shop that now runs five locations around the Seattle area. The kitchen builds on a tonkotsu base, with the Original Ramen and the Hybrid Tsukemen anchoring the menu. Rice and curry bowls fill out the rest, including karaage don, chashu don, and ebi fry curry don. Sides run to pork gyoza, chicken karaage, and potato croquette.
